NHS will take more than one term to fix, says Streeting

While the headlines are all about the Labour landslide in the UK general election this morning, Wes Streeting, who has been shadow health secretary in opposition and may well have the equivalent role in government, came perilously close to losing his seat.
The Ilford North MP won with just over 500 more votes than British-Palestinian independent candidate Leanne Mohamad whose campaign focused on the Gaza conflict. He held on though, to take his place in Labour’s massive majority, with 411 seats at last count versus 120 for the Conservatives.
